Risk matters less when options are apples-to-oranges: The translate-and-accommodate model
Evan Weingarten1, Yuval Rottenstreich2, George Wu3
1Marshall School of Business, University of Southern California.
Decision-making research shows people are less risk-averse when comparing different types of outcomes (crossmodal choices). This challenges the assumption that risk aversion applies universally across all decision domains.
Area of Science:
- Behavioral Economics
- Decision Science
- Cognitive Psychology
Background:
- Risk aversion for moderate-likelihood gains is a well-established finding in decision research.
- Existing studies primarily focus on monetary decisions, assuming this behavior generalizes across domains.
- The generalization of risk aversion to diverse choice scenarios requires empirical validation.
Purpose of the Study:
- To investigate whether risk aversion generalizes across different types of decision-making contexts.
- To contrast risk preferences in unimodal (same-domain) versus crossmodal (different-domain) choices.
- To propose a model explaining observed differences in risk-taking behavior.
Main Methods:
- Comparison of participant choices between sure outcomes and risky options within the same domain (unimodal).
- Comparison of participant choices between sure outcomes and risky options across different domains (crossmodal).
- Analysis of risk aversion levels and their sensitivity to changes in outcome likelihood and value.
Main Results:
- Crossmodal choices exhibit significantly less risk aversion compared to unimodal choices, particularly for fair and unfavorable risks.
- Risk preferences in crossmodal settings show less variation across different risk levels (likelihood and value).
- An interaction effect was observed: crossmodal settings lead to less aversion to unfavorable/fair risk but more aversion to favorable risk compared to unimodal settings.
Conclusions:
- The assumption of universal risk aversion across all decision domains is not supported.
- The 'translate-and-accommodate' model explains crossmodal decision-making through deterministic translation and risk accommodation processes.
- This model accounts for the uncertainty effect and seemingly irrational choices in crossmodal contexts.

Types of Hypothesis Testing
When the null and alternative hypotheses are stated, it is observed that the null hypothesis is a neutral statement against which the alternative hypothesis is tested. The alternative hypothesis is a claim that instead has a certain direction. If the null hypothesis claims that p = 0.5, the alternative hypothesis would be an opposing statement to this and can be put either p > 0.5, p < 0.5, or p ≠ 0.5.
